Summary:"The book analyzes the notion of the male body as a dialogic site of enunciation, arguing that the writing of masculinities is a project centering socioeconomic and political concerns, anxieties, and paradigms on the male anatomy and on masculinities presented in fiction, forging a new path in the critical debates over gender and sexuality in Latin American writing"--Provided by publisher.
